Tianliao Cold Spring Area (Tianliao Flower Holiday Resort) Introduction
The history of Tianliao Cold Spring is quite long. In the past, the soil in Tianliao District was barren and water sources were scarce. Local residents discovered cold springs gushing from rock crevices, thus they settled near the water to utilize the cold springs for living and irrigation, making the precious carbonated cold springs the lifeblood of Tianliao District. After the Japanese military came to Taiwan and stationed here, they discovered that this was one of the few carbonated cold springs in the world, and they established a police sanatorium in the cold spring area, giving rise to the hot spring culture in this region. Tianliao Cold Spring is a naturally occurring sodium bicarbonate spring with a pH value of 7 and an average water temperature of 22°C. It is a low-temperature spring with transparent, colorless water that slightly smells of sulfur. During the Japanese colonial period, some people used the spring for bathing by heating the water. Due to its pure and gentle quality, it is known as "Beauty Skin Spring" and is the only area in Southern Taiwan with cold springs.
